Munich Reinsurance Co Stock Corp in Munich decreased its position in Sempra Energy (NYSE:SRE - Free Report) by 5.0%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 731,250 shares of the utilities provider's stock after selling 38,499 shares during the quarter. Sempra Energy accounts for approximately 1.6% of Munich Reinsurance Co Stock Corp in Munich's holdings, making the stock its 27th largest position. Munich Reinsurance Co Stock Corp in Munich owned 0.11% of Sempra Energy worth $65,147,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Sempra Energy (NYSE:SRE -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, February 26th. The utilities provider reported $1.28 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.12 by $0.16. Sempra Energy had a return on equity of 8.22% and a net margin of 13.27%.The firm had revenue of $3.75 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.82 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.50 EPS. The firm's revenue for the quarter was down .2%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ts forecast that Sempra Energy will post 5.11 EPS for the current year.

Sempra Energy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, April 15th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, March 19th were paid a $0.6575 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, March 19th. This represents a $2.63 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.8%. This is a boost from Sempra Energy's previous quarterly dividend of $0.65. Sempra Energy's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 95.29%.

Sempra Energy Profile

(Free Report)

Sempra Energy is a San Diego–based energy infrastructure company that develops, owns and operates businesses delivering electricity and natural gas. Its operations include regulated utility services that provide electric and gas distribution to residential, commercial and industrial customers, as well as non‑regulated infrastructure businesses that develop and manage large-scale energy assets.

The company's product and service portfolio spans electricity and natural gas delivery, transmission and storage, liquefied natural gas (LNG) facilities, power generation and electric transmission projects.
